How they compare
Andorra currently reports 8.3% against 5.4% in Mauritius, a difference of 2.9%.
That makes Andorra's figure about 1.5 times Mauritius's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 14 shared years of data; in 1997 it was Mauritius ahead.
Andorra ranks 9th and Mauritius ranks 12th of 174 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Andorra averaged higher in 1 and Mauritius in 2.
